Unraveling the Mystery in Midnight Prowl
Midnight Prowl takes players deep into a haunting Japanese town, where shadows whisper secrets and every corner hides a chilling surprise. This horror exploration game centers around an unsettling late-night phone call from Saito, a friend long out of touch. The protagonist, wresting himself from sleep, must navigate the eerie, deserted streets to rendezvous at a park, setting the stage for a psychologically gripping experience.

Short Playtime, Lasting Impact
With a playtime estimate between 30 to 60 minutes, Midnight Prowl is a compact yet powerful experience. Each moment spent wandering the town reveals more about the protagonist’s past and his relationship with Saito. As players piece together the story, the lines blur between reality and the supernatural, a hallmark of effective horror storytelling. FREQUENTLY ASKED QUESTIONS
What platforms is Midnight Prowl on?
Midnight Prowl is available on PC.
When was Midnight Prowl released?
Midnight Prowl was released on September 28, 2023.
